Anyone who watches K-dramas knows that K-drama therapy is a real thing. There’s something about our 16-episode sagas that give us just what we need — whether that’s catharsis through tears, a good laugh when we desperately need it, or some kind of encouragement that we can pull from the story.

Sometimes it’s obvious how a drama can comfort and inspire us (like Twenty Five Twenty One does with Hee-do’s incredible exuberance and effort), but sometimes K-drama comfort comes in the smallest of packages. It’s a line that speaks to us, a character arc that teaches us something about ourselves, or even just a drama that’s able to lift our mood and take us out of our circumstances.
